Output 3589633e35edc8ba1a22e8cfb78e43481d645d1f8dc2ed7d523f029c27016587:0

value
25680534
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 90b9779f93f02ab3d7eb0e0de6ea280fb7bdb52c OP_EQUALVERIFY OP_CHECKSIG
address
1ECEV7jJ5e6TdzSzUxc6cqt8S6t2MguHPM
transaction
3589633e35edc8ba1a22e8cfb78e43481d645d1f8dc2ed7d523f029c27016587
spent
true